Doctors may be missing signs of prediabetes, study finds

A new study finds some doctors may be missing signs of prediabetes in their patients. The survey of nearly 300 physicians found, on average, they only chose 10 out of the 15 correct risk factors for prediabetes. Prediabetes occurs when blood sugar levels are higher than normal, but not enough to be diagnosed with diabetes.
